titleOfInvention |
Method for producing silicon tetrafluoride from uranium tetrafluoride |
abstract |
A method for producing silicon tetrafluoride includes combining uranium tetrafluoride (14) and silicon dioxide (12); heating the combination (14) below the melting point of the uranium tetrafluoride to sufficiently react t he uranium tetrafluoride and the silicon dioxide to produce non-radioactive silicon tetrafluoride and an oxide of uranium; and remove the silicon tetrafluoride (18). |
